Waterloo Capital's PGR Position: Q1 2026 in Review

Waterloo Capital increased its Progressive (PGR) stake by 7.8% in Q1 2026, buying an estimated $162K and bringing the position to 10,826 shares worth $2.15M. The position accounts for 0.15% of the portfolio, ranked #135.

Waterloo Capital first reported a position in PGR in Q1 2023 and has held it in 13 quarters since. The position peaked at $2.83M in Q1 2025. 1,761 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old PGR as of Q1 2026.
